Configuring DHCP snooping functions on an
interface
Select Network DHCP from the navigation tree, and then click the DHCP Snooping tab to enter the page
shown in a. You can view trusted and untrusted ports in the Interface Config field. Click the
icon of a
specific interface to enter the page shown in a.
a. DHCP snooping interface configuration page
2. DHCP snooping interface configuration items
Item Descri
p
tion
Interface Name This field displays the name of a specific interface.
Interface State Configure the interface as trusted or untrusted.
Option 82 Support Configure DHCP snooping to support Option 82 or not.
Option 82 Strategy
Select the handling strategy for DHCP requests containing Option 82. The strategies
include:
Drop: The message is discarded if it contains Option 82.
Keep: The message is forwarded without its Option 82 being changed.
Replace: The message is forwarded after its original Option 82 is replaced with
the Option 82 padded in normal format.

Displaying clients' IP-to-MAC bindings
Select Network DHCP from the navigation tree, and then click the DHCP Snooping tab to enter the page
shown in a. Click the User Information button to view clients' IP-to-MAC bindings recorded by DHCP
snooping, as shown in a.
